Segun Showunmi, a former spokesperson for Atiku Abubakar, the Peoples Democratic Party presidential candidate in the 2023 election, has paid a courtesy visit to President Bola Tinubu at his residence in Lagos.

Showunmi, who also contested for the PDP governorship ticket in Ogun State, shared a photo from the visit on his official X (formerly Twitter) account on Sunday.

The image shows him standing beside the President, with a caption highlighting the significance of their meeting.

“Sallah Day 3! I spent quality time with the President and Commander-in-Chief of the Armed Forces of Nigeria, @officialABAT GCFR. It was engaging and nostalgic,” he wrote.

According to Showunmi, the visit formed part of his Eid-el-Kabir celebrations and offered an opportunity for reflective and engaging discussions with the President.

The visit is the latest in a series of interactions between President Tinubu and figures formerly aligned with the opposition, prompting speculation about shifting political allegiances ahead of the 2027 general elections.

In November 2023, Tinubu appointed Daniel Bwala, another former spokesperson for Atiku’s campaign, as Special Adviser on Public Communications and Media—a move that raised eyebrows within PDP and the All Progressives Congress circles.

As political realignments continue to unfold, visits such as Showunmi’s are being closely watched for signs of emerging alliances across party lines.
